THE BREATHLESS MOMENT

The world's most sensational news photographs assembled within one book cover, going back to 1865, and bringing it up to 1934. Crime, tragedy, accident, shipwreck, fire, earthquake, murder, lynching, riot, gang warfare, hazard, terror--a collection of pictures any one of which in its time provided ""scareheads"" for the sensational daily press. No war photographs. No attempt to recreate a period or to capture an idea. Simply evidence that news photographs immortalize the horror of scenes, and that the public is ever avid for such material. Another picture book, but one that will appeal to a different type of buyer, the customer who prefers the tabloid to the conservative daily press.
